I am working on a mod for MQ5 using its ability to have multiple menu bar presets. I have changed the selection behavior so that the different menus can be selected from the menu bar and not a context menu amd dialog box.
MQ5 uses ReplaceWindow(home) to load a new home with a different menu bar. It is working well but it still remembers the last home menu item position. The only way I can get it to use the default position and not the last used position is to use ReloadSkin().
Is there a way to Clear home.xml from memory without using ReloadSkin() so that the skin thinks it is loading home.xml from a fresh Kodi start up thus positioning the correct menu item in the center.

Say I scroll to the settings item on the main menubar which is a wraplist and click the settings item. When I back out and return to home the main menu keeps the settings item in focus. How can I force the menu bar to return to movies as the focus instead of settings?
When I start Kodi the correct menu item (movies) is focused but from that point it always remembers the last focused item. I am trying to elimimate this behavior. I am tested some condition statements with Container(id).HasFocus(item_number) and control.move right now to see if I can move the focus back to movies when reentering home.xml.
It looks like I should be able to do it but because the items in MQ5's Menubar do not have id's I am not able to determine what item hasfocus using Container(id).HasFocus(item_number).
When using Container(id).HasFocus(item_number) what does (item_number) refer to exactly?
